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Tabla autonumerada Access-Forzar nro. de inicio

Estas en el tema de Tabla autonumerada Access-Forzar nro. de inicio en el foro de Bases de Datos General en Foros del Web. Tengo una tabla autonumerada y necesito que se inicie en un número xxxxx (Ej.: 8340) y no en 1. No quiero generar 8340 registros y ...
  #1 (permalink)  
Antiguo 29/12/2002, 05:19
 
Fecha de Ingreso: mayo-2002
Ubicación: Mar del Plata - Argentina
Mensajes: 21
Antigüedad: 22 años, 5 meses
Puntos: 0
Tabla autonumerada Access-Forzar nro. de inicio

Tengo una tabla autonumerada y necesito que se inicie en un número xxxxx (Ej.: 8340) y no en 1.
No quiero generar 8340 registros y luego borrar del 1 al 8339.

Gracias....César
__________________
Cesar51
  #2 (permalink)  
Antiguo 30/12/2002, 00:35
Avatar de coriadavid  
Fecha de Ingreso: mayo-2002
Ubicación: Buenos Aires Argentina
Mensajes: 74
Antigüedad: 22 años, 6 meses
Puntos: 0
Si te refieres al valor del campo que contenga un numero x, podrias hacer un Select y automaticamente se toma solamente ese registro con ese numero de campo. Es lo mas rapido, sino podes utilizar un seek, con Ado.
suerte.
__________________
MicroNetwork
www.micronetwork.com.ar
Departamento de Programacion

  #3 (permalink)  
Antiguo 30/12/2002, 08:54
 
Fecha de Ingreso: mayo-2002
Ubicación: Mar del Plata - Argentina
Mensajes: 21
Antigüedad: 22 años, 5 meses
Puntos: 0
Amplio la explicación

MicroNetwork:

Gracias por vtra. respuesta.
LO que yo busco, no es posicionarme a partir de un registro determinado y luego hacer la lectura.
Quiero una tabla con un campo codigo (autonumerado) y otros campos varios.
Que tenga un solo registro y que el campo codigo tenga el valor 8340.
Por lo cual el segundo registro que genere será el 8341 y así susecivamente....
Una solución que leí en el foro pero que no me funciona es:
defino a codigo como numerico. Le asigno el valor de 8340. Y luego lo paso a autonumerico.
Esto no me lo permite ACCESS.
Otra solución (que es la que utilicé). Generé una tabla con 8340 registros. Luego borré los primeros 8339. Y me quedó lo que yo quería. Pero estaba buscando una solución más "limpia"
__________________
Cesar51
  #4 (permalink)  
Antiguo 30/12/2002, 10:34
Avatar de coriadavid  
Fecha de Ingreso: mayo-2002
Ubicación: Buenos Aires Argentina
Mensajes: 74
Antigüedad: 22 años, 6 meses
Puntos: 0
NO, podes utilizar un campo numerico y actualizarlo con un contador.
__________________
MicroNetwork
www.micronetwork.com.ar
Departamento de Programacion

  #5 (permalink)  
Antiguo 30/12/2002, 12:47
Avatar de Dudaswww  
Fecha de Ingreso: julio-2002
Ubicación: Barcelona
Mensajes: 402
Antigüedad: 22 años, 4 meses
Puntos: 0
Lo he probado y funciona

Creas una tabla1 con un campo numerico y un registro numero 8596

Creas una tabla2 con un campo autonumerico y sin ningun registro

Creas una consulta para anexar datos de la tabla 1 a la tabla 2

Al ejecutarla se añade un solo registro, pero luego el siguiente es el registro 8597

Si tienes problema te puedo enviar el zip con el ejemplo
  #6 (permalink)  
Antiguo 30/12/2002, 14:07
 
Fecha de Ingreso: mayo-2002
Ubicación: Mar del Plata - Argentina
Mensajes: 21
Antigüedad: 22 años, 5 meses
Puntos: 0
OK

Gracias Dudaswww...... esto si funciona!!!!
__________________
Cesar51
  #7 (permalink)  
Antiguo 30/12/2002, 14:51
Avatar de lmg7  
Fecha de Ingreso: agosto-2002
Mensajes: 93
Antigüedad: 22 años, 3 meses
Puntos: 0
Cita:
Dudaswww :
Lo he probado y funciona
......
Eso es ingenio!, y no se aprende.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 14:36.